Well I finally got some days off work and got some progress done on my lights. I'm having a new tank built that should be done next week. I'm spreading the wealth with parts from Bill at reefledlights, stevesleds, rapid, groupledbuy and Sager. Each has their own little niche it seems. Steve's reflowed some 6500k luxeon M's for me (now they're carrying them in store). Groupledbuy had a better bin royal blue in the M plus I like the stars better. I already had a lot of cree rb, cool white, and blue from Bill. Of course Bill has the bjb solderless connectors. I got the 4 core UV from rapid and their new housings. The lime, amber, and cyan are from Steves. I really like the specs on the Phillips over the Cree. Power Supplies and LDD from Sager. I put the 7 up boards together. Nice little boards with jumpers to slave any channel to the master and nice header pins to piggy back multiple boards. I'm gonna run off apex this time instead of arduino. Finished up one out of 3 lights yesterday and working on my box. Building custom mounts for them too. Too much to do lol.

Per light, 6 channels, 4 Luxeon M 6500K, 8 Luxeon M RB, 12 Cree XT-E RB, 3 quad core semiled UV, 7 lime, 7 PC Amber, 4 Cree Blue, 4 cyan. Running all at 700ma.
